Output 7020d28320242b1901326e6fda60d84bb43282fb5774124edba7290ecb93e592:0

value
2530435
script pubkey
OP_HASH160 OP_PUSHBYTES_20 387f48c5785083689f468b2238390e6c75183ef2 OP_EQUAL
address
36qkF9mG4EPA9sXZkEMhmJZNn9GYUpVpGF
transaction
7020d28320242b1901326e6fda60d84bb43282fb5774124edba7290ecb93e592
spent
true